Effect of seeding on the early stage of animal waste composting

description The effect of seeding on the early stage of animal waste composting was investigated. Seeding affected the initial pH and the initial number of microorganisms in the manure. Seeding low pH manure increased initial pH, which prevented the lag phase. Seeding also increased the initial number of microorganisms, inducing that the specific growth rate of microorganisms was enhanced over a wide temperature range. This increase in specific growth rate was attributed to an increased rate of heat production at 50 deg C. Although the increase in microbial number had no significant effect on the acceleration of composting reaction, the enhancement of microbial activity produced a sharp increase in temperature during the early stage of composting.
